[PATCH bpf-next v3 1/3] bpf: add missing fsession to the verifier log

From: Menglong Dong

Date: Sun Apr 12 2026 - 02:04:11 EST


The fsession attach type is missed in the verifier log in
check_get_func_ip(), bpf_check_attach_target() and check_attach_btf_id().
Update them to make the verifier log proper. Meanwhile, update the
corresponding selftests.
